Traditional vs Automated Network Maintenance

Network maintenance is a labor-intensive process, relying heavily on manual inspections and physical site visits. This approach, while straightforward, comes with challenges and limitations. Manual inspections are time-consuming and often require extensive travel, especially in remote or difficult-access areas. This not only leads to higher operational costs but also increases the time taken to identify and resolve issues, resulting in longer downtimes.


Furthermore, manual inspections are subject to human error. Technicians might miss subtle signs of wear and tear or other indicators of potential failure, leading to unexpected breakdowns. Additionally, in hazardous environments, these inspections can pose significant risks to the personnel involved.


Traditional methods are also scalable. As networks grow in size and complexity, scaling up manual maintenance efforts to match this growth becomes increasingly impractical and cost-prohibitive. The need for a more efficient, reliable, and scalable approach is evident, especially in an age where network demands escalate continuously.


Automated network maintenance, as pioneered by Reva Drones, addresses these challenges head-on. Utilizing drones for inspection purposes drastically reduces manual site visits. Drones can easily access hard-to-reach areas, cover large territories quickly, and gather comprehensive data with minimal risk and effort. This shift not only enhances maintenance operations efficiency but also significantly mitigates manual inspection risks.


In addition to speed and safety, automated methods collect data with accuracy and comprehensiveness far superior to manual inspections. Equipped with advanced sensors, cameras, and diagnostic tools, drones can detect issues overlooked by the human eye. This level of detail enables a more precise and thorough assessment of network health, leading to more effective maintenance strategies.

The Technology Behind Reva Drones' Automated Inspections

Reva Drones revolutionizes network maintenance with sophisticated technologies. Their drones are equipped with L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ging), a remote sensing method that uses light in the form of a pulsed laser to measure distances. This technology creates detailed three-dimensional maps of network infrastructures, allowing the identification of potential issues not visible to the naked eye. Additionally, drones use high-resolution cameras for thorough visual inspections and spectrum analyzers to detect and assess electromagnetic interferences that could negatively impact network performance.


Reva Drones integrates these technologies to conduct comprehensive and accurate network infrastructure inspections. By using LiDAR, drones can scan and map vast areas, providing detailed data crucial for effective maintenance planning. The high-resolution imagery captured by the cameras is invaluable for identifying wear and tear or damage to network components. Spectrum analyzers further enhance these inspections by ensuring network freedom from disruptive electromagnetic interference. This is a key factor in maintaining optimal network performance.
